Ravens promote Collins, waive Langford as RB concerns continue

9 years ago
Neville E. Guard / USA TODAY Sports

The Baltimore Ravens promoted Alex Collins from the practice squad Saturday and waived Jeremy Langford, the team announced, as they attempt to solve their running back issues following a long-term injury to Danny Woodhead.

Langford was signed to the active roster just two days ago as a replacement for the injured reserve-bound Woodhead.

Terrance West and Javorius Allen will still be the Ravens' top two backs, but neither are convincing options, so Collins has a shot at securing a substantial role.

Collins appeared in 11 games for the Seattle Seahawks in 2016, racking up 125 yards and one touchdown on 31 attempts - though he did fumble twice, losing one.
